如何通过云原生可观测性实现高效的数据分析?
随着云计算的普及,企业对于数据的分析和利用越来越重视。然而,在庞大的数据海洋中,如何高效地实现数据分析,成为了许多企业面临的难题。云原生可观测性作为一种新兴技术,能够帮助企业实现高效的数据分析。本文将深入探讨如何通过云原生可观测性实现高效的数据分析。
一、云原生可观测性的概念
云原生可观测性是指通过监控、日志、追踪和指标等多种手段,对云原生应用和基础设施进行实时、全面和深度的观察和分析。它旨在帮助开发者、运维人员和业务人员快速发现和解决问题,提高系统的可用性和稳定性。
二、云原生可观测性在数据分析中的应用
- 实时监控数据
云原生可观测性能够实时收集和分析应用性能数据,包括CPU、内存、磁盘和网络等。通过对这些数据的实时监控,企业可以及时发现系统瓶颈,优化资源配置,提高系统性能。
案例:某电商平台在采用云原生可观测性技术后,通过实时监控CPU和内存使用情况,发现了系统瓶颈,优化了资源分配,使系统性能提升了30%。
- 日志分析
日志是记录系统运行状态的重要信息来源。云原生可观测性通过日志分析,可以帮助企业快速定位问题,提高问题解决效率。
案例:某金融企业在使用云原生可观测性技术后,通过日志分析,发现了一次交易失败的原因,并及时修复了问题,避免了潜在的金融风险。
- 追踪和分析指标
云原生可观测性可以实时收集和分析各种指标,如请求响应时间、错误率、吞吐量等。通过对这些指标的分析,企业可以了解业务运行状况,为优化业务流程提供依据。
案例:某物流企业通过云原生可观测性技术,分析了订单处理时间指标,发现某些环节存在瓶颈,进而优化了订单处理流程,提高了订单处理效率。
- 可视化展示
云原生可观测性可以将收集到的数据以可视化的形式展示,方便企业快速了解系统运行状况。
案例:某游戏企业使用云原生可观测性技术,将游戏服务器性能数据以图表形式展示,便于运维人员快速发现和解决问题。
三、云原生可观测性实现高效数据分析的关键
- 数据采集
数据采集是云原生可观测性的基础。企业需要根据自身业务需求,选择合适的采集工具和策略,确保数据采集的全面性和准确性。
- 数据处理
数据处理是对采集到的数据进行清洗、转换和聚合等操作,为后续分析提供高质量的数据。
- 数据分析
数据分析是对处理后的数据进行挖掘和探索,发现业务规律和潜在问题。
- 可视化展示
可视化展示是将分析结果以图表、报表等形式呈现,方便企业快速了解业务运行状况。
四、总结
云原生可观测性作为一种新兴技术,能够帮助企业实现高效的数据分析。通过实时监控、日志分析、指标追踪和可视化展示等手段,云原生可观测性能够帮助企业在数据海洋中找到问题的根源,优化资源配置,提高系统性能。随着云计算的不断发展,云原生可观测性将在数据分析领域发挥越来越重要的作用。
猜你喜欢:网络流量采集